Heres a "piggy" question....can you choose as much as you want like in the regular dining room? Or is it 1 app choice, 1 salad/soup choice, etc. Not that I dont think theres enough food already...

 

Good question. Actually you select one of each of the courses. They always "supplement" the courses with little compliments of the chef selections as well. (Such as a bisque soup, or salmon confit, or assorted truffles and fruits) The portions are larger than the dining room and they also serve bread/rolls.

 

You should be sufficiently stuffed when you leave the restaurant!:p
